Intel's Client Computing Group (CCG), the main cash cow, earned $10.1 billion in Q4 2024, down 7% year-over-year when platform adjacencies are considered, which is unusual for a world that suffers from an undersupply of chips amid growing demand for PCs. Intel's notebook components volumes dropped by 16% … See more Intel earned $20.5 billion in the fourth quarter of 2024, exceeding its guidance by $1.3 billion and up 3% year-over-year (YoY). Intel's revenue totaled $79 billion for the whole year, … See more While Intel's CCG is the company's cash cow, its Datacenter Group (DCG) is without any doubt its profit generator due to very high ASPs.
